DESCRIPTION:Velux Stiftung was founded in 1980 by Villum Kann Rasmussen\, 
 a Danish engineer. He developed a novel window construction that could be 
 installed in sloping roofs\, which he named “VELUX” (“Ve” for vent
 ilation\, and “Lux” for light).\n\nIn 2022\, the Velux Stiftung launch
 es its new Forestry program on climate change\, biodiversity and forest pr
 oducts. A yearly budget of CHF 2 million will be dedicated to the program.
  One call for proposals will be published every year from 2022 to 2026.\n\
